À propos

Parc Sans Gluten se spécialise exclusivement dans la fabrication de produits de boulangerie, de pâtisseries et de douceurs artisanales entièrement exempts de gluten. L'établissement utilise une sélection rigoureuse de farines alternatives pour assurer une constance des textures traditionnelles dans chaque réalisation. La clientèle découvre un inventaire spécialisé comprenant des croissants feuilletés, des brownies denses et des tartes de saison élaborés au sein d'un laboratoire dédié. L'accent culinaire porte sur la recherche d'ingrédients permettant d'éliminer les risques de contamination croisée tout en conservant l'intégrité structurelle des pâtes complexes. Chaque recette fait l'objet d'un développement technique précis afin de reproduire les standards classiques de la pâtisserie sans recours aux céréales contenant du gluten. Les comptoirs présentent une sélection renouvelée de biscuits, de gâteaux et de pains artisanaux conçus pour les personnes ayant des besoins alimentaires spécifiques.

Résumé des avis

Parc Sans Gluten est largement reconnue comme une destination de choix pour les pâtisseries sans gluten et souvent sans produits laitiers, de nombreux visiteurs la qualifiant de meilleure boulangerie sans gluten qu'ils aient jamais essayée. Les clients louent fréquemment le feuilletage incroyable et le goût authentique des croissants, chocolatines et empanadas, soulignant que la qualité rivalise, voire surpasse, celle des versions traditionnelles. La boulangerie bénéficie d'un superbe emplacement près du parc Lafontaine, et de nombreux habitués soulignent que le personnel accueillant, gentil et compétent contribue grandement à leur expérience positive. Bien que quelques personnes aient relevé par le passé des incohérences concernant la gestion, le service ou les prix, le consensus est que cette boulangerie est un refuge sûr, fiable et délicieux pour les personnes atteintes de la maladie coeliaque ou ayant des restrictions alimentaires, ce qui en fait un arrêt incontournable pour les résidents comme pour les visiteurs à Montréal.
